More About Our Motor Control Center (MCC)

  • A Motor Control Center (MCC) is an assembly of one or more enclosed sections having a common power bus and principally containing motor control units.
  • Motor control centers are in modern practice a factory assembly of several motor starters. A motor control center can include variable frequency drives, programmable controllers, and metering and may be the electrical service entrance for the building.
  • Motor control centers are usually used for low voltage three-phase altering current motors from 208 V to 600 V.
  • A motor control center consists of one or more vertical metal cabinet sections with power bus, contractor or a solid-state motor controller, overload relays to protect the motor, fuses or a circuit breaker to provide short-circuit protection, and a disconnecting switch to isolate the motor circuit.
  • Three-phase/single phase power enters each controller through separable connectors.
  • The motor is wired to terminals in the controller in an MCC control centers provide wire ways for field control and power cables.
  • Each motor controller in an MCC can be specified with a range of options such as separate control transformers, pilot lamps, control switches, extra control terminal blocks, various types of thermal or solid-state overload protection relays, or various classes of power fuses or types of circuit breakers.
  • A motor control center either can be supplied ready for the customer to connect all field wiring, or can be an engineered assembly with internal control and interlocking wiring to a central control terminal panel board or programmable controller

More About Our Power Control Panel :

  • A Power Control Center / distribution board (also known as panel board or breaker panel) is a component of an electricity supply system, which divides an electrical power feed into subsidiary circuits, while providing a protective fuse or circuit breaker for each circuit, in a common enclosure.
  • Normally a main switch (SFU) or air circuit breaker (ACB) or Moulded case circuit breaker (MCCB) and in recent boards, one or more residual-current device (RCD) or residual-current breakers with over current protection (RCBO) and miniature circuit breaker (MCB) are also incorporated.
  • Various types of metering equipment are used to monitor the input and output of feed and subsidiary circuits such as volt meter, ampere meter with phase selector switches, indicators for each phase, fuses for protection, frequency meter, multifunction meters, kwh meters etc.

More About Our AMF Control Panel :

  • Auto mains failure (AMF) panel is meant for controlling DG START/ STOP sequence in accordance to the availability of main power supply.
  • We design & manufacture the AMF panels for various capacity & different make of Diesel Generator set.
  • AMF panel is the short form of Auto Main Failure panel.
  • It is normally connected to the generator set to the control the generator set function.
  • It is connected with a feedback from main power source that it sense if the main power fails and triggers a start command (through relay and hard wiring) to the Generator to start and close the necessary circuit breakers to take the load on to Generator.
  • It can perform the same functions vice-versa, when the main supply is restored or is available.
  • It transfers the load to main supply and sends closing command to the DG Set so that the generator stops and is ready to perform the same function again when required.
  • It is also provided with a smart battery charging system for the generator so that the starting of the generator is not hampered for low battery voltage and also provides protection to the battery against excessive charging.
  • Manual or operator's intervention will not be needed to start the generator set after the power is failed from main source.


AMF control system provides :

  • Consistent power supply to the load in absence of main supply
  • DG set protections
  • Smooth Start / Stop Sequence
  • Audio visual indications of various fault conditions
  • Protects the load from voltage fluctuations
  • Auto / Manual modes of operation
  • Mains failure and voltage fluctuations detection

More About Our APFC Control Panels :

  • An Automatic Power Factor Correction (Controller) panel is used to Save Energy by consistently maintaining higher power factor. 
  • Low Power Factor leads to poor power efficiency, thereby increasing the apparent power drawn from the distribution network. 
  • This result in overloading of Transformer, Bus bars, Switch gears, Cables and other distribution devices within the Industry or consumer area. 

 

With an APFC panel, the energy producer can :

  • Avoid Penalization for lower power factor. 
  • Enjoy incentives for higher power factor operation being extended to industries by some Electricity Boards /Companies. 
  • Optimize the connected load for improved plant load factor. 
  • Avoid manual disruption. 
  • Avoid high current consumption losses. 
  • Improvement in voltage regulation. 
  • Decrease Maximum Demand KVA, thus avoiding penalty and Demand Charges.
  • The ration of Active Power to Apparent Power is called Power Factor. 
  • Most of the commercial and Industrial installations in the country have large electrical loads, which are severely inductive in nature, such as motors, large machines, air conditioners, drivers etc. 
  • This results in a severely lagging power factor. 
  • This means loss and wastage of energy and heavy penalties by electricity boards. In case of fixed loads, this can be taken care by manual switching of capacitors. 
  • However, in case of rapidly varying and scattered loads it becomes difficult to maintain a high power factor by manually switching on/off the capacitors in proportion to variation of load within an installation. 
  • This drawback is overcome by using an Automatic Power Factor Correction Panel (APFC), which not only maintains a high power factor but also eliminates the need for constant manual intervention.

 

Advantages :

  • Economical with faster payback periods
  • Ability to maintain a constant high power factor
  • Eliminates low power factor penalties levied by EB
  • Reduces the KVA demand charges
  • Improves efficiency of the system by reducing losses
  • Prevents leading power factor in the installation during low load conditions
